Slovakia Plans to Open Honorary Consulate in Azerbaijan Amid Deepening Ties

July 15, 2025 – Baku, Azerbaijan

Slovakia has announced plans to open an honorary consulate in Azerbaijan as part of broader efforts to deepen bilateral relations and support Slovak businesses in the region.

According to a statement from Slovakia’s Ministry of Foreign and European Affairs, the move reflects a strategic push to expand cooperation across political and economic sectors.

“The main priorities in strengthening ties with Azerbaijan include active support for Slovak companies, preparations to open an honorary consulate in the country, and further development of political dialogue,” the ministry said.

The announcement came following a meeting between Slovak Foreign Minister Juraj Blanár and Azerbaijan’s newly appointed ambassador to Slovakia, Elchin Gasymov.

Minister Blanár highlighted Bratislava’s commitment to building a long-term partnership with Baku. “Last year, cooperation between Azerbaijan and Slovakia gained significant momentum. During the Prime Minister’s visit to Baku, we accelerated steps toward strategic partnership,” he noted.

Ambassador Gasymov echoed the sentiment, emphasizing Azerbaijan’s growing role as a key economic partner for Slovakia. “Azerbaijan is increasingly positioning itself as a promising business ally for Slovakia—not just in energy and defense, but also in IT and transportation,” he said.

The honorary consulate is expected to boost diplomatic outreach and facilitate stronger economic and cultural ties between the two nations.
